A338564 Number of cyclic arrangements of {1..n} such that any three neighbors satisfy the triangle inequality.

%S A338564 1,0,1,0,0,1,2,17,51,175,827,3951,20428,115262,692851,4324011,
%T A338564 29446302,211048631,1623253741,13109205113
%N A338564 Number of cyclic arrangements of {1..n} such that any three neighbors satisfy the triangle inequality.
%C A338564 Reversals of these circular permutations are not counted as different.
